 We arrived to an amazing welcome from the owner Steve who gave us all the information that we would need for our stay. He then showed us onto our pitch which had ample space and stayed to guide my husband into the space.

Tommy who is Steve's son came and checked we were OK and made a big fuss of Bodie, our Golden Retriever and mentioned he had a Golden (Crosby) and arranged a play date with him in their enclosed dog space.

This site is not huge but has nicely spaced out pitches which are mainly gravel with a grass area for your car and relaxing.

The toilet facilities are spotless and although the shower cubicles aren't huge, they certainly do the job. The water is hot and runs on a press button system, which stops people being wasteful.

There is a dog walk, which finishes with a small but adequate fenced in area, with a few well loved dog toys, for fetch and play.

Thanks also to Bev, Steve wife and Alun who are both friendly, helpful and also enhanced our stay.

 A warm greeting from the wardens who lead us to our pitch on the second tier.

Due to Covid regs we had to pitch nose first.

Very good sized fully serviced pitch with 16 amp EHU.

Very clean and well organised being totally Covid compliant.

North Walsham itself is a pleasant town with large Sainsbury and Lidl. Trips to Yarmouth Sheringham, Cromer etc are all easy.

A day out at The North Norfolk. Railway Sheringham is a must. Go on a market day eg Friday. The Country House hotel across the road is lovely but no chef at the moment.

The Jade Garden Chinese deliver to site. Excellent quality and value.
